What is Private Psychiatry?
Private psychiatry describes mental health services provided by psychiatrists who operate outside of the National Health Service (NHS). These professionals offer assessments, evaluations, and treatments for a range of mental health issues, consisting of anxiety, depression, PTSD, and more serious psychiatric conditions.

Choosing the best private psychiatrist is a critical action towards attaining effective treatment. Here's a list of actions possible clients require to find the best specialist:

Determine Your Needs: Consider whether you're seeking help for a particular mental health condition, treatment, medication management, or a mix of services.

Research:
Online Directories: Websites like the Royal College of Psychiatrists or private medical insurance suppliers typically have actually directories of registered psychiatrists.Recommendations: Ask for recommendations from doctor, pals, or family who may have experience with private psychiatry.
Inspect Credentials: Ensure that the psychiatrist is signed up with the General Medical Council (GMC) and possesses the needed qualifications and experience.

Review Specialties: Some psychiatrists specialize in locations such as kid psychiatry, dependency, or cognitive behavior modification. Choose one whose specializeds align with your requirements.

Initial Consultation: Schedule an initial appointment to figure out if the psychiatrist is a good fit. Evaluate their communication design, method to care, and whether you feel comfortable discussing your issues with them.

Assess Costs: Understand their charge structure, whether they accept health insurance coverage, and the alternatives for payment strategies if necessary.

Just how much does it cost to see a private psychiatrist in the UK?
The expense can differ substantially depending upon area and the psychiatrist's experience. Typically, initial assessments might range from ₤ 200 to ₤ 400, and follow-up check outs can cost in between ₤ 100 and ₤ 300.
2. Is private psychiatric care covered by medical insurance?
Lots of health insurance coverage policies cover private psychiatric care, however it's important to validate protection details and look for pre-approval for services.
